Frequently Asked Questions about villa rentals in Lake Tahoe

  • What are the must-see attractions in Lake Tahoe, United States?

    Lake Tahoe offers a ton to see! For breathtaking views, Emerald Bay State Park is a must, with its iconic Fannette Island. Then there's the Heavenly Gondola at Heavenly Mountain Resort for panoramic vistas. For outdoor adventures, exploring the Tahoe Rim Trail is incredible, and don't miss a boat trip on the lake itself. In winter, skiing at Northstar California or Palisades Tahoe is a classic Tahoe experience.

  • Is Lake Tahoe, United States known for mountains, beaches, forests, or other types of landscapes?

    Lake Tahoe is renowned for its stunning combination of landscapes. The majestic Sierra Nevada mountains form a dramatic backdrop, while the lake itself boasts beautiful beaches, like Kings Beach and Sand Harbor. Extensive forests of pine, fir, and cedar surround the lake, creating a truly diverse and captivating environment.

  • What are the most surprising and hidden attractions in Lake Tahoe, United States?

    While Emerald Bay is famous, exploring the less-visited areas reveals hidden gems. The Vikingsholm Castle at Emerald Bay is a stunning surprise, offering a glimpse into Tahoe's history. Hidden trails around Fallen Leaf Lake offer secluded beauty, and the Tahoe City Pioneer Museum offers a fascinating look at the area's past. For a quieter beach experience, consider Baldwin Beach.

  • Is there anything you might not think to pack for Lake Tahoe, United States?

    Even in summer, evenings can get chilly, so packing layers is crucial. Sunscreen and sunglasses are essential, even on cloudy days, due to the high altitude and reflective surfaces. Comfortable hiking shoes are a must if you plan on exploring trails. Don't forget a swimsuit if you plan on swimming in the lake, and binoculars for wildlife viewing.

  • What seasonal natural events, such as migrations or blooming periods, occur in Lake Tahoe, United States?

    Spring brings wildflowers blooming at various elevations. Autumn showcases stunning fall foliage, particularly in the aspen groves. Winter, of course, is famous for snowfall, and various wildlife migrations occur throughout the year, but specific timing is unpredictable.
